The Ozarks Mini Maker Faire, located in Springfield, MO, is an influential annual event celebrating the culture of innovation, creativity, and learning. Dubbed "The Greatest Show (& Tell) on Earth," it provides an inspiring atmosphere for makers of all ages to display their projects. Visitors, including homeschoolers, can experience diverse educational opportunities across science, technology, engineering, art, and math (STEAM). This vibrant gathering supports hands-on, experiential learning, encouraging innovative thinking and collaboration. An ideal event for homeschooling families, it fosters an educational community spirit and embraces diverse talents.
